Description
A vibrant and refreshing shrimp cocktail, perfectly cooked and served with zesty cocktail sauce and lemon wedges.
Ingredients
- 1 pound large shrimp, peeled and deveined
- 1 cup cocktail sauce
- 1 lemon, cut into wedges
- Fresh parsley for garnish
Instructions
- Bring a large pot of salted water to a rolling boil.
- Add shrimp to the pot and cook for about 2-3 minutes, until they turn pink and opaque.
- Immediately drain the shrimp and transfer them to a bowl of ice water to stop the cooking process.
- Once cooled, drain the shrimp again and pat them dry with a paper towel.
- Place the shrimp on a serving platter, serve with cocktail sauce in the center.
- Add lemon wedges and fresh parsley for garnish.
Notes
For an extra touch, consider making your own cocktail sauce with ketchup, horseradish, Worcestershire sauce, and lemon juice. Leftovers can be stored in an airtight container in the fridge for 2-3 days.
